When you start out mining there are a few things you will need. First is a pickaxe, because without that you wont be able
to mine. Next is a rock that contains ore. Identifying what a rock contains is accomplished by prospecting the rocks. If you come up to a rock, and you want to know what ore it contains, right-click on the rock, and click 'prospect

When your mining a rock, sometimes you will find gems. Gems are used in crafting. Gems can either be sold to
the gem shop in Falador, or crafted and sold to the Jewellery Shop in Port Sarim. If you wear a charged Dragonstone Amulet
(members only) you will have a higher chance of getting a gem. Usually, the higher the mining level needed for mining the
rock, the higher the chance of getting a gem. Note: You cannot get a Dragonstone when mining.
Upon finding a rock that contains the ore you wish to mine, you need a pickaxe. Pickaxes are sold by a Dwarf named Nurmof
who is located in the Dwarven Mine.

- Each rock will always generate the same ore
- When you get an ore, the rock will take a certain amount of time to regenerate
- The regeneration time is affected by:
- The number of people on the server (the more people the quicker the regeneration time)
- The mining level needed (the lower the level, the quicker the regeneration time)

There is a way to temporarily raise your mining level. Go to the bar in Falador, and talk to the barmaid. Order
a Dwarven stout (they cost 3 gold coins each). When you drink it your mining level will temporarily go up by 1, as will your
smithing level. Drinking the stout will also lower some levels, but they will restore within a few minutes.
